Product Description:
The AKD-P00606-NACN-0000 is a single-axis servo drive manufactured by Kollmorgen and assigned to the AKD Servo Drives series. As an intelligent power stage, it regulates torque, speed, and position for brushless servomotors in industrial automation cells, conveyors, or material-handling stations. By converting mains power into controlled three-phase output, the drive forms the link between the motion controller and the actuator, enabling closed-loop performance with high dynamic response. This arrangement allows the control system to issue motion commands while the drive manages the motor response in real time.
At the power interface, the unit accepts a rated supply of 120 / 240 Vac 1~/3~, allowing both single-phase and three-phase installation on compact machines. Under continuous S1 duty, the converter delivers a nominal output of 6 Arms. For short acceleration bursts, it can sustain 18 Arms for five seconds, giving additional headroom during rapid speed changes or brief load peaks. The thermal design supports a rated input power of 2.38 kVA, so upstream wiring and protective devices must match the expected electrical demand. Command and diagnostic data are exchanged through the integrated CANopen fieldbus, which supports networked communication without an added interface card.
The drive uses the Standard USA customization, so default settings and safety conventions follow North American practice. It also uses the Position Indexer mode, allowing target positions and motion sequences to run locally from stored tables without a separate motion controller for basic indexing tasks. The hardware remains at revision 7, and the mechanical layout stays unchanged. With a mass of 1.1 kg, the standard-width housing is well suited for high-density multi-axis panels where available mounting space is limited.
